> What I would like to do is to be able to read waypoints right off the
> unit through a cable (either serial or, if one is available, a USB
> cable) into Linux. It also would be nice to hand make some maps that I
> can use to easily return to a particular spot

A sourceforge project called Viking looks like it fits the map making
aspect. It also can read waypoints and tracks from the GPS (at least one
connected via serial port - It doesn't link against libusb so I don't
think they have added USB support yet)
